Freedom for Öcalan Vigil in Strasbourg enters its 10th year

A rally was held to celebrate the Freedom for Öcalan Vigil in the city of Strasbourg. The rally was promoted by the KCDK-E to celebrate the beginning of the 10th year of the action. Speakers at the rally said that the isolation imposed on Kurdish people’s leader Abdullah Öcalan is actually applied to the Kurdish people, and emphasized that isolation aimed at silencing the will of the Kurdish people.

Activists underlined that the Kurdish people will continue to fight until the freedom of Abdullah Öcalan is achieved and added that it is of historical importance to ensure unity among Kurds against the occupation and genocide.

 

Initiated by KCDK-E in September 2020, the “End isolation, fascism and occupation; Time for freedom” campaign continues. Within the scope of the campaign, a mass rally was held on the to celebrate the Freedom for Öcalan Vigil which began on 25 June 2012 and entered its 10th year.

Speakers at the rally also said that the key to the solution of the Kurdish question is to be found in Imrali.

After the speeches, the representatives of the institutions took over the Vigil from the Oldenburg on its 470th week.
